Description
This course introduces the concepts of Geometric Dimensioning and Tolerancing the course covers the fundamentals and principles of the ASME Y14.5 2009 GD&T standard. The course focuses on the geometric characteristic symbols explaining in detail each symbol, feature control frames, different modifiers and how they affect tolerancing when placed in the feature control frame.
